2009 Honda Accord vs. 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se

To start off, 2009 Honda Accord is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se would be higher. At 2,354 cc (4 cylinders), 2009 Honda Accord is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Honda Accord (198 HP @ 7000 RPM) has 53 more horse power than 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se. (145 HP @ 5500 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Honda Accord should accelerate faster than 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 Honda Accord weights approximately 171 kg more than 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Honda Accord (231 Nm @ 4200 RPM) has 17 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se. (214 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 2009 Honda Accord will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se. 2009 Honda Accord has automatic transmission and 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se has manual transmission. 2001 Mitsubishi Eclipse will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Honda Accord will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
